POSITION OVERVIEW

The Medical Care Lead Technician is responsible to oversee the Admissions and Adoptions Health Department as well as coordinate movement of animal throughout the center. This position plays an important leadership role in ensuring that staff follow established guidelines regarding animal care and reducing LOS to ensure excellent animal care for the pets coming to the center and the people caring for them. All job duties are supportive of Providence Animal Center’s mission in accordance with the organization’s policies and procedures, and with the safety of people and animals at the forefront of all activities. This job description should be taken as a general description of the responsibilities of the position.

RESPONSIBILITIES

Department Management:

· Oversee the Admissions and Adoption Health Departments. Function as an associate as needed.

· Support the development and management of the Parvo Clinic.

· Assist in establishing and implementing standard operating procedures/protocols (SOP) and training protocols for designated staff members.

· Ensure that examinations for all incoming animals are performed in accordance with the Admissions Exam Protocols.

· Handle animals, perform assessments and treatments, and promptly report health and temperament information to appropriate staff for evaluation.

· Perform “rounds” by veterinary direction, with or without direct supervision, to minimize LOS for animals on hold for follow up vet checks. Provide updates for department managers.

· Ensure vaccines are up to date for all animals in the center. Booster as needed following the Vaccination Protocol.

· Monitor health status of pets housed in the Admissions and Adoption Health Departments.

· Collaborate with department leads to formulate lists for spay/neuter, admissions exams, follow-up vet exams, and foster care placement “fast tracking” of animals.

· Answer phone calls and respond to email messages in a timely manner.

· Ensure daily, weekly, and monthly reports are completed and submitted, including monthly LOS reports and grant reports as needed.

· Provide specific information to the Foster Coordinator, such as animal ID numbers, age, and weight of animals in need of foster placement. Perform foster animal exams and vaccinations.

· Communicate with the Lifesaving Coordinator regarding available space in the Admissions & Admission Health Departments, including open areas, kennels, and areas under quarantine. Provide anticipated duration of animals’ quarantine and count of animals awaiting foster placement.

· Ensure that accurate and updated data is entered into the animal database. This includes but is not limited to animal sign-in information, dates of exams, and daily tracking of animals’ locations within assigned areas.

· Coordinate social media photos as needed.

· Ensure safe and clean areas.

PHYSICAL REQUIREMENTS AND WORK ENVIRONMENT

· Ability to lift and carry 20lbs without assistance.

· Flexibility with bending and reaching in tight spaces to perform assigned duties.

· Must sit, stand, walk, bend, and stoop frequently to perform duties.

· Work is performed in an animal shelter, office setting, and outdoor environment in a variety of weather conditions.

· Possible exposure to cleaning agents, allergens, zoonotic disease, and loud/frequent noise.
